Cory Marks Unleashes ‘Blame It On the Double (Country Mix)’ feat. Theory of a Deadman’s Tyler Connolly

Country rocker Cory Marks just delivered a banjo-backed version of his new collaboration with Theory of a Deadman’s Tyler Connolly.

“Blame It On The Double (Country Mix)” comes from the Nashville Mornings EP (Better Noise Music) and arrives with an accompanying music video that can be seen below.

The Nashville Mornings EP includes six tracks, including an acoustic cover of Merle Haggard’s “If I Could Only Fly.”

Marks will head out on tour opening for Theory of a Deadman beginning in September.
